How to Offer Support

  1. Be Present – Sometimes, your silent presence is more comforting than words. Just being there shows you care.
  2. Offer Practical Help – Assist with meals, errands, or childcare to ease daily burdens during their grief.
  3. Listen Without Judgment – Allow them to express Condolence Message For Shocking Death solutions or minimizing their pain.
  4. Follow Up Regularly – Grief doesn’t end quickly. Check in over time to show ongoing care and support.

Suggestions for Offering Comfort

  1. Reach Out Gently – A simple message or call can remind them they’re not alone.
  2. Share Positive Memories – Reflecting on good times can bring warmth amidst grief.
  3. Respect Their Space – Be supportive without pressuring them to talk or respond.
  4. Be Patient – Grief takes time. Continue offering kindness and understanding even weeks or months later.

How to Be Present for Grieving Parents

  1. Offer Consistent Support – Check in regularly, not just immediately after the loss.
  2. Be a Good Listener – Allow them to share memories or emotions without interruption or judgment.
  3. Respect Their Grieving Process – Grief is deeply personal; avoid rushing their healing or offering quick fixes.
  4. Help in Practical Ways – Assist with daily tasks like meals, errands, or household chores to ease their burden.

FAQ’s

How can I write a heartfelt condolence message?

A heartfelt condolence message should express empathy and support. Keep it simple, sincere, and avoid clichés, offering your presence or help.

What’s the best way to support someone grieving a sudden loss?

Be there for them physically or emotionally. Offering specific help, like cooking a meal or running errands, can be incredibly comforting.

How should I respond to someone who has lost a parent unexpectedly?

Acknowledge their pain and offer comfort with words like, “I’m so sorry for your loss. I’m here for you.” Sometimes, simply listening is enough.

Is it appropriate to mention the deceased person in a condolence message?

Yes, mentioning the deceased can be comforting, as it shows you remember them and acknowledge the bond the grieving person shared with them.

How long should I continue offering support to someone who is grieving?

Grief doesn’t have a set timeline, so continue checking in for weeks or even months, offering support as they process their loss.
